Kanpur

/ (kɑːnˈpʊə) /


noun
  1. an industrial city in NE India, in S Uttar Pradesh on the River Ganges: scene of the massacre by Nana Sahib of British soldiers and European families and his later defeat by British forces in 1857. Pop: 2 532 138 (2001): Former name: Cawnpore
